I just saw the DVD "Drumline" and the audio is so compressed that the volume changes during the "battle of the bands" sequence. I saw it on an airplane about 6 months ago and thought I would rent it to really hear the beauty of the drums, but no... either the mastering for DVD was poor or the duplicators switched on the limiters. Fun movie, horrible sound.
